Investigation of the influence of the metal excipient of the termite charge on the qualitative parameters of the alloy, deposited by the IMS method

Abstract

For surfacing the coating on the surface of metal products, welding is usually used. This process is time-consuming, takes a lot of time and does not allow you to simultaneously receive connections across the entire product plane. The use of self-propagating high-temperature synthesis (CVS) to obtain a liquid termite alloy can be an economically feasible alternative to the production of bimetallic products. The article gives a substantiation of the technological parameters of the process of surfacing on the metal base, a layer of steel or cast iron, obtained as a result of the SHS, a thickness of more than 5 mm, a comprehensive study of the influence of the composition of the exothermic charge and its initial temperature, to study how much heat will be spent on melting of the metal filler, from with a dosage of 20, 30 and 40 % in termite, with subsequent fusion of the obtained melt on a metal basis, with qualitative indicators. The preheating of the termite charge in the temperature range 298, 473, 673, 873 K is studied, which contributes to an increase in excess heat, with the addition of a term of a greater amount of metal filler, to increase the yield of a suitable alloy, and to prevent the occurrence of the defect «Gas Sink» in the overlay.
